Senior Software Development Engineer

Logo of Esri

Esri

💵 $118k-$194k
📍Remote - United States

Job highlights

Summary

Join Esri's software development team as a senior member, contributing to the development and release of GIS software technologies for defense and intelligence applications. You will collaborate with a team to build, test, and release advanced software focused on imagery users, designing and building powerful tools for various analytical workflows and imagery sources. This role requires expertise in GIS, photogrammetry, and remote sensing, along with experience in developing high-performance imagery applications. You will work with various data formats and integrate community toolkits into ArcGIS. More senior candidates will lead projects and mentor junior developers. Esri offers a competitive total rewards strategy, including comprehensive health and welfare benefits, retirement plans, paid time off, and opportunities for professional growth.

Requirements

  • 5+ years of development experience with high performance imagery applications
  • Software development experience working on COTS or GOTS software
  • Experience with C/C++ or advanced C#/.NET software development programming
  • Significant experience with remote sensing, image processing, photogrammetry, and/or image analysis application development
  • Experience in the defense and/or intelligence communities
  • US. citizen with the ability to obtain a U.S. Top Secret clearance with SCI access
  • Bachelor’s in computer science, geography, engineering, remote sensing, photogrammetry, or related field

Responsibilities

  • Understand U.S. DoD and intelligence community user requirements and develop appropriate GIS and remote sensing software for various defense and intelligence scenarios
  • Develop rich image processing and analysis capabilities for multiple modalities including EO MS and HSI, TIR, Radar, and motion imagery
  • Develop industry leading cloud friendly desktop and enterprise class software for common defense and intelligence workflows involving data formats such as NITF, TFRD, and MISB compliant video (FMV)
  • Develop advanced image processing components, algorithms, and APIs
  • Share and collaborate your experiences with other software developers and product engineers to integrate community toolkits and libraries into ArcGIS (AGITK, MSP, and more)
  • Help solve and articulate complex problems with application design, development, and great user experiences
  • More seasoned candidates will lead development projects and mentor junior developers

Preferred Qualifications

  • Master’s or PhD in Computer Science, Remote Sensing or other engineering/scientific discipline
  • Experience developing using Esri APIs
  • Experience in processing pipeline optimization
  • Familiarity with the NITF format and specifications
  • Active U.S. Top Secret clearance
  • Experience with ArcGIS, ENVI, Socet GXP, or RemoteView

Benefits

  • Industry-leading health and welfare benefits: medical, dental, vision, basic and supplemental life insurance for employees (and their families)
  • 401(k) and profit-sharing programs
  • Minimum accrual of 80 hours of vacation leave
  • Twelve paid holidays throughout the calendar year
  • Opportunities for personal and professional growth

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.